Description

Clos du Tue Boeuf Vin Rouge VDF 2022

Grape Varietals & Region: 100% Gamay from the Loire Valley, France. The vineyards for Clos du Tue-Boeuf Vin Rouge Gamay are between 5 and 30 years old, and their soils are clayey-calcareous. They are harvested by hand to fully respect the integrity of the grape and to make an initial selection of bunches while still in the field.

Taste Profile: A fruity and fresh nose, with metallic and meaty notes. On the palate it is also fresh, with a light body, and with fine and marked tannins. A pleasant finish with mineral touches.

Winemaking Process: Incubated without destemming in order to undergo a carbonic maceration and achieve a high expression of red fruit in the final wine. The vatting lasts for about 2 weeks in stainless steel tanks and the must is fermented with native yeasts, without using commercial yeasts. Lastly, the wine is aged for 4 to 6 months in oak vats.
